Maidenwood Events Wedding Venue - a New Wisconsin Wedding Venue of Your Outdoor Dreams

I don’t normally get to check out new wedding venues, but when I do I take pictures!
This venue has just switched ownership to the cutest family who is excited to really make it shine.

My photographer friend Gina and I drove out to this property to explore the land and the reception area. It is a Stockholm wedding venue sitting on 40 acres of property! Being so big we drove the property on a 4 wheeler and it was awesome. So glad we went when we did because a week after this it snowed!

Here is what I think is special about this venue - THE VIEWS!
One of the ceremony spots is in a grass field with a backdrop of hills and Lake Pepin. The wedding guests have one walk to the field while the bridal party has a separate entry space to make the brides entrance that much more amazing!

The Details

Address: N447 244th St, Stockholm, WI 54769

Travel Time From the Twin Cities: 1 hr 20 mins (ish)

Website: https://maidenwoodevents.com/

Guests Count: 200

The Main Ceremony Space!

Also known as Wedding Circle this is the ceremony space with THE view. Although friendly for ceremonies from all times of day, As you can see the sun sets right behind the hills. This spot is PERFECT for a sunset ceremony.
Although we checked out this venue in the fall, in the summer the tall grass is all green and yellow flowers.
The photo of the long walkway is where the bride will walk up to the circle!

The Reception Space

The main reception space is a white barn close to the house that fits roughly 200 guests. Although not shown here, this inside has tall ceilings and long tables great for a family style reception. The new owner of Maidenwood also has a Wedding DJ business! So you know your first dance will be a top priority as they prepare this space for upcoming weddings! The sides of this reception barn have sprawling open lawn, perfect space for cocktail hours, lawn games, and guests hangout. For colder days they even have a fire pit readily available.

The Photo Lookout

A small drive into the property will bring you to this stunning lookout. More of this session below with Kara & Jacob can be seen HERE!!!! no matter the season this is one view that will not get old. This spot is perfect for Bride and Groom portraits at sunset. The space is small enough I would not recommend more than 3 to 4 people at this location.

The Dream

It was so much fun to hear what the new owners envision for this place! It is brimming with potential. They are looking into adding additional ceremony sites on the property. One being making a ceremony spot among their pine trees. The red barn below is being considered as an indoor ceremony spot for a rainy day option.
They are considering using the house to have the mans lounge and the sun room as the girls getting ready room. They have a space above the garage they call The Nest, they are considering using as a Honeymoon suite!
